Why Cant a Handle Part on a tool Be Animated?

Asked by 3 years ago
Edited 3 years ago

So Im making a gun animation To My Working gun. I know That it should not Be A handle But whats the easiest way and the easiest explaining? Cuz i Really need it.

Because the handle part is constantly being held in place by the player's hand. To get around this you can set the handle to an invisible part and just connect the rest of the tool to that.
